Transdisciplinary
Theme
Who We Are-WWA
An inquiry into the nature
of the self; beliefs and values;
personal, physical, mental,
social and spiritual health; human
relationships including families,
friends, communities, and cultures;
rights and responsibilities; what
it means to be human.
How We Express Ourselves-HWEO
An inquiry into the ways
in which we discover and
express ideas, feelings, nature,
culture, beliefs and values; the
ways in which we reflect on,
extend and enjoy our creativity;
our appreciation of the aesthetic.

How We Organize Ourselves-HWOO
An inquiry into the
interconnectedness of human-made
systems and communities; the structure
and function of organizations; societal
decision-making; economic activities
and their impact on humankind and the
environment.

How the World Works-HTWW
An inquiry into the natural world
and its laws; the interaction between
the natural world (physical and biological)
and human societies; how humans
use their understanding of scientific
principles; the impact of scientific and
technological advances on society and
on the environment.
